diff options
| author | Andrea Catania | 2018-02-05 18:20:26 +0100 |
|---|---|---|
| committer | Andrea Catania | 2018-02-05 18:54:07 +0100 |
| commit | a42765dadad77d4f4893d9ccf73b7cfefc1643bd (patch) | |
| tree | 614566c3ecf4fa949417e158b82cbc6d97c03dd0 /modules/bullet/constraint_bullet.h | |
| parent | ea99b90a77228189d6dc38ab7b7ada967d668ed8 (diff) | |
| download | godot-a42765dadad77d4f4893d9ccf73b7cfefc1643bd.tar.gz godot-a42765dadad77d4f4893d9ccf73b7cfefc1643bd.tar.zst godot-a42765dadad77d4f4893d9ccf73b7cfefc1643bd.zip | |
Diffstat (limited to 'modules/bullet/constraint_bullet.h')
| -rw-r--r-- | modules/bullet/constraint_bullet.h |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/modules/bullet/constraint_bullet.h b/modules/bullet/constraint_bullet.h index 23be5a506..ed3a318cb 100644 --- a/modules/bullet/constraint_bullet.h +++ b/modules/bullet/constraint_bullet.h @@ -49,6 +49,7 @@ class ConstraintBullet : public RIDBullet { protected: SpaceBullet *space; btTypedConstraint *constraint; + bool disabled_collisions_between_bodies; public: ConstraintBullet(); @@ -57,6 +58,9 @@ public: virtual void set_space(SpaceBullet *p_space); virtual void destroy_internal_constraint(); + void disable_collisions_between_bodies(const bool p_disabled); + _FORCE_INLINE_ bool is_disabled_collisions_between_bodies() const { return disabled_collisions_between_bodies; } + public: virtual ~ConstraintBullet() { bulletdelete(constraint); |
